Using Cards on the <strong>Web</strong><br />

When you visit a web site that requires you to pass credentials using a card, the Card-<br />

Space application will automatically launch <strong>and</strong> ask you for the card to use. Different<br />

sites have different requirements, <strong>and</strong> the more sensitive the information, the more<br />

secure the card will need to be. As you can imagine, banking <strong>and</strong> brokerage sites will have<br />

different security needs from simple social networking sites, <strong>and</strong> they will likely require<br />

managed cards issued by a trusted authority. In this simple example, a personal card like<br />

the one you created in the previous section is enough.<br />

Figure 10-5 shows a simple web site that requests you to sign in using a CardSpace<br />

card.
